JPEGs (also known as JPG files) are a standard logo file format for digital use. Clients and developers often use JPEG files. While JPEGs have a slightly lower resolution than PNG files, JPEG images load faster on websites. JPEG files may have an RGB or CMYK color profile.
JPG, PNG and SVG are the best file formats for logos on the web. The right format will provide rich colours, transparent backgrounds and scalability to ensure they are perfect for any screen size. Its important that all files are saved using the RGB colour format to provide the best colours on the web.
There are three file formats for graphics used on the web: JPG, GIF, and PNG. Each of these file formats are designed with a specific purpose in mind, so it is important to understand the differences when we use them in our websites.
If youll be using a color photograph as your profile image, JPEG may strike the best balance between image quality and file size. If youll be using a logo with solid colors as your profile picture, PNG may offer the best quality and prevent noise from appearing in your image.
The Vast World of Graphic Design File Types Standard raster files are JPEG, PNG, and GIF (more on these files types below). Vector images are composed of proportional formulas, rather than having a defined proportion or a set number of pixels.
Types of Image Files. JPEG (or JPG) - Joint Photographic Experts Group. PNG - Portable Network Graphics. GIF - Graphics Interchange Format. TIFF - Tagged Image File.

JPEG (Joint Photographic Experts Group image) JPEG is actually a data format for compressed photos, rather than a file type. The JFIF (JPEG File Interchange Format) specification describes the format of the files we think of as JPEG images. True greyscale can be supported using the single luma channel (Y).
